Briesetal Boardwalk

Highlight (Segment) • Trail

The footbridge leads you over the swamp and peat landscape, while information boards provide information about the special flora and fauna.

Lake Briese

Highlight • Lake

Small forest lake in the enchanted Briesetal. There is also a bathing area on the north bank.

Damned Briese

Highlight • Forest

The Briese is a small, non-navigable tributary of the Havel. It meanders here through a glacial channel with alder forest and is largely natural. Great! The atmosphere is incomparable and …

Beaver lodge on the Briese

Highlight • Natural

If you pause with a lot of patience there is the best reward of the whole tour: Bieber in action!
